Overview Add significantly more light output when backing up at night with our HitchMount Reverse Light Kit compatible with Ford Maverick 20222024 This kit allows you to mount one SSC1 LED pod in your 2inch or 25inch trailer hitch receiver adding a highpower reverse light and additional running light With the included wiring harness this kit connects to your vehicles factory connectors under the bumper
Brighter Backlight Factory reverse bulbs just dont provide enough light output to back up at night confidently By pairing our patented TIR optics with highpowered LEDs the SSC1 LED pod included in this kit provides an additional reverse light thats several times brighter than stock bulbs alone Plus they automatically come on when the vehicle is put in reverse
Simple Installation The patentpending snapfit design allows you to install this mount in minutes without any drilling or need for a hitch pin Simply insert the HitchMount into your trailer hitch receiver and the snapfit side mounts will snap into place Installation couldnt be easier and takes less than five minutes
Focused Traditional optics like reflectors or simple lenses lose light internally and to glare so not all of the light shines on target Instead the customengineered TIR optic in our Stage Series pods collects all of the light from the LED and directs it only where you need it drastically reducing glare and improving total efficiency
